Physical Description
Karl is a predictably fair man; his pale blond hair and blue eyes being common features among his family.  However, his thin features are often concealed by a thick but well-groomed beard.

Coming from a wealthy family, he dresses well, favoring expensive fabrics, dark hues and intricate patterns.  Karl is often found in fine doublets and breeches, occasionally worn under a wool overcoat.  He can generally be found wearing his favored longsword over his left hip and a rondel dagger on his right.  He has a flanged mace which he sometimes carries as a badge of office.

He favors two suits of armor: a lighter harness for battle features lighter pauldrons, thinner plates and a burgonet with cheek guards and a retractable bevor; his heavy competition harness is much thicker, with an oversized left pauldron and solid frog's mouth great helm, bolted to his cuirass to protect his neck.  Both are expensively made, bearing a similar blue-black finish and trimmed with brass edgework and fasteners.  He will often fight from the saddle of an armored destrier, which may have a pair of pistols holstered in the saddle.  Like a growing percentage of Connlaoth's knightly class, he also wears a short wheellock arquebus, normally hung from a baldric over his left shoulder.

Personality
Karl is guided by loyalty: to his overlord, to his family and to his duties.  Things beyond these narrow realms of interest are generally assumed to be meaningless.  He cares little about the Church, the Grand Duke or the war on magic.

Much of the time, he conducts himself in a tense, careful manner.  He prefers to listen rather than speak, considers himself painfully uninteresting outside of his frequent "hunting trips," and easily comes across as guarded and standoffish.  Many young housekeepers have mistaken his silence as severity, running off to their senior servants for comfort.

There are remarkably few rumors regarding his sexual activities - which breeds far more unsavory rumors regarding his inclinations behind locked doors.

He is an avid hunter, particularly fond of wild boar and spiced venison; he often eats wild game every week.

History
The Fell is a dangerous and twisted place, plagued by unspeakable horrors the likes of which the empires of Le'raana could not even hope to imagine.  To answer such threats, the House of Mandel has stood as a part of the bulwark along Connlaoth's western territories.  Karl Martin Gustav Mandel was born to inherit that legacy and responsibility.

As was expected of him, the young noble studied war, politics and etiquette; all things he would need to know when he rose to take his father's place as Margraf - a day that seems to be fast approaching as the now 60-year-old man hands over more and more authority to his son.  This has put more pressure on him to find a suiter and sire an heir, something he has neglected due to his focus on the Fell.

Regarding the war, he has remained neutral.  Given the importance of his battle against the creatures of the west, he and many along the western Marches have been afforded some freedom from their duties to the dukes.  This suits him well, as he finds the creatures of the Fell a far more persistent threat than mages.

However, if called to the war, he will reluctantly rally his considerable forces eastward.
